Who are Waythrough?

Waythrough launched in October 2024 following the merger of Humankind and Richmond Fellowship. Our vision is to break down the barriers that stop people getting the support they need to live a life they value. We tackle poverty and disadvantage in communities, through mental health, drug and alcohol, housing and related support.

We have almost 200 services around England – and nearly 3,500 amazing staff and volunteers who run them. Every year our services support around 125,000 people.

The role

This exciting volunteer role would suit someone with an empathetic, open‑minded attitude who can build strong working relationships with others as part of a holistic approach to improving overall health and wellbeing of the people we support. A Drop In Support Volunteer will attend the service frequently to engage with the staff and people the service supports, supporting the staff during Crisis Drop In hours by listening to people that attend and offering them a drink or snack.

Tasks may include
  • Being a friendly face and welcoming those who attend the service
  • Offering a listening ear to people who are attending the service’s Crisis Drop In
  • Supporting staff during Crisis Drop In hours, having discussions with people accessing the service whilst they wait for a staff member to be available, offering a drink or snack to people accessing in the meantime
  • Promoting and signposting activities available in the wider community
  • Identify and report any concerns or risks to the Duty staff or Duty Manager within the building
  • Engaging with the people who access the service and encouraging their mental wellbeing, including signposting where applicable
